The Premier League have explained why Eberechi Eze’s goal for Crystal Palace against Chelsea was disallowed.

Eze, who was a doubt for the match amid speculation he is set to join Tottenham, thought he had given Palace an early lead when his powerful free-kick beat Robert Sanchez.

The Palace players surrounded Eze to celebrate but the goal was soon ruled out following a VAR check.

‘After review, away number six is less than one metre away from the wall as the shot is taken,’ a statement read. ‘Therefore, it’s an indirect free kick and a disallowed goal.’
